What Are Online Driver's License Services?
Online driver's license services are platforms that permit individuals to look for, renew, or handle their driver's license applications through the web. Typically used by state departments of automobile (DMVs) or equivalent companies, these services can considerably simplify the licensing procedure. Users can complete different jobs from the convenience of their homes, consisting of completing application forms, uploading necessary files, and even scheduling tests.

How to Navigate the Online Driver's License Application Process
While the online process can differ by state, the basic actions are similar. Here's a structured technique to direct people looking for to get or restore their driver's license online:
Step-by-Step Guide
Visit the Official DMV Website:
Access the website particular to your state's DMV or comparable authority.
Produce an Account:
Some states might need users to produce an account with personal details like name, address, and date of birth.
Complete the Application Form:
Fill out the necessary kinds properly. This often consists of personal info, driving history, and any necessary examinations.
Upload Required Documents:
Ensure you have digital copies of the required files, such as evidence of identity, residency, and evidence of social security number.
Pay the Fees:
Be ready to pay any suitable charges utilizing a credit or debit card through the Online drivers License payment portal. Ensure to keep the transaction invoice.
Set Up Tests (if required):
If a driving test is needed, you may need to set up a visit straight through the website.
Wait for Processing:
After submission, keep track of the application status through your account or look for updates by means of e-mail or notification.
Receive Your License:

Yes, applying online through official DMV or state websites is typically safe. However, it is crucial to ensure that the site is safe and secure and legitimate to secure personal details.
Q2: Can I use online services if I have a suspended license?
This depends on state policies. Lots of states need you to resolve any suspension concerns in-person before processing a brand-new application or renewal online.
Q3: How long does it normally require to receive my license after using online?
Processing times can vary by state and the volume of applications. Typically, candidates can anticipate to get their new licenses within a couple of weeks.
Q4: What if I do not have the needed files in digital format?
A lot of states enable candidates to take pictures or scans of the needed documents using mobile phones or scanners. It's vital to follow guidelines concerning document quality and clearness.
Q5: How do I know if my application has been effective?
Users can typically track their application status through their online account. In addition, states might send email notifications regarding application progress.
